Shift Breakdown on your payslip

Shift pay now shows as separate lines by shift type on your payslip. Previously, all shift earnings were grouped under a single Salary line with no breakdown.

What has changed

Before

After

Salary: £2,200.00 (all shifts combined, no breakdown)

Kitchen PM: £1,200.00

Bar AM: £600.00

Floor: £400.00


Why this matters

This change gives hourly workers a clear and accurate view of their pay. You can now:

  • See exactly how much you earned for each shift type.

  • Verify that all shifts have been paid correctly without manually cross-referencing your rota.

  • Understand why salary no longer appears — you are paid by shift, and your payslip now reflects this.


What you need to do

Employees

No action is required. Your payslip will automatically show shifts broken down by type once this change is live. Your total pay remains the same — it is now shown with more detail.

📌Note: If your payslip previously showed Salary for shift earnings, this label will no longer appear. Shifts will now be listed by their individual shift type names as configured in Paycircle.


Payroll administrators

To ensure shift pay processes correctly, the Shift pay element must be present in your company pack in Paycircle. If the Shift element is missing, sign-off events will fail to process until it is added.

If you are using the Rotaready integration with Paycircle, ensure that the Shift pay element names in Paycircle match exactly the shift type names configured in Rotaready — including capitalisation and spacing. If a shift type in Rotaready does not have a matching pay element in Paycircle, that shift will fail to process.
